Contact Report Summary filter by active membership status

I had a new profile called "Registration details" for contacts, and the profile fields can be edited in account page.

In my contribution page, membership form is enabled as a sign up form for my members, and the new profile  "Registration details" is included in the form.

I would like to have a report to show a summary of contact details, including  "Registration details" profile, and filter by membership status.

If I'm using Constituent Summary Report, I can get all the contact details summary, but I can't filter the report to show those with active membership only.

If I'm using Membership Details Report, I can filter the membership status accurately, but can't show the new profile fields of "Registration details".

Is there anyway I can configure it so that I can show both contact details and filter by membership status?

PS: I'm using drupal 7, with CiviCRM 4.4.6.
